Is RG59 suitable for digital TV?

RG6 cables carry old analog TV signals as well as digital TV signals. But RG59 cables mainly carry analog video signals. They don’t work well with digital or satellite signals for they cannot deal with such high-frequency equipment.

Can I use RG59 for antenna?

If you have a home pre-wired with RG59 cable, as many were in the late 1990s and early 2000s, it’s perfect for distributing an antenna signal. It won’t work for satellite, but you don’t need to worry at all if you want to get free HDTV throughout your house with an over-the-air antenna.

What is the difference between RG6 and gt100?

The real difference is the loss, RG6 has solid polythene insulation, whereas CT100 is semi air spaced and larger diameter. The UHF loss is significantly less (about half as much).

Which cable is for internet?

Cable internet service uses the same coaxial cable network as cable television to provide your home with internet. First, your internet service provider sends a data signal through the coaxial cable, or coax cable, into your home—specifically, to your modem.
